VETRO FiberMap
VETRO FiberMap is an innovative, cloud-based fiber management GIS platform purpose-built for network design and operations. The platform is specifically developed to meet the needs of broadband providers, municipalities, and telco engineers designing and building next-generation internet infrastructure. The VETRO FiberMap platform is the only SaaS network mapping solution built for small and mid-sized fiber ISPs and community fiber networks. It's easy to use, engineered for rapid integration, driven by open APIs, managed in the cloud, and delivered through your web browser. VETRO FiberMap enables you to access accurate network data from anywhere, as well as design, deploy and document networks—all from a single, cost-effective platform. VETRO FiberMap was launched in 2016 by two founders, Will Mitchell and Sean Myers, who recognized that traditional mapping tools could not meet the needs of a rising tide of small and mid-size Internet Service Providers (ISPs). These ISPs needed an intuitive and accessible tool that would allow them to plan, design, build, sell, and manage their broadband networks using a single, cost-effective solution. VETRO FiberMap, designed and developed with input from many ISPs, now delivers this unique solution to competitive fiber broadband providers in more than a dozen countries. VETRO FiberMap is headquartered in Portland, Maine and continues to grow under the leadership of Will and Sean, who have served the telecommunications industry with deep GIS expertise since originally founding NBT Solutions, a custom mapping consulting, design, and services company, in 2008. Their strong GIS pedigree informs software development at VETRO FiberMap, and fuels the company’s mission to build the best broadband network mapping software in the world—rooted in quality design, user experience, and customer service. VETRO FiberMap is committed to serving broadband providers, and becoming an integral part of the community building the next internet infrastructure.
